Sportage vs CR-V: Specifications

2020 Kia SportageWhen it comes to performance, the 2021 Sportage and CR-V are similar in many ways. Front-wheel drive is standard for both, while all-wheel drive is available for extra traction. The Dynamax™ Full-time All-Wheel Drive (AWD) system on the Sportage monitors road conditions and anticipates when AWD is needed most.

The Honda CR-V runs on a turbo 4-cylinder engine that cranks out 190 horsepower. The Kia Sportage has an available turbo 4-cylinder engine of its own, but it’s much more powerful. That engine lends the Sportage up to 240 horsepower—perfect for far livelier adventures!

Need to transport a jet ski or small trailer? The Sportage can tow up to 2,000 pounds when equipped for the job. It exceeds the Honda Civic’s max towing capacity of 1,500 pounds.

Handsome Interior Features

2020 Kia SportageThe Kia Sportage and Honda CR-V feature attractive cabins. Available leather upholstery can elevate the drive in every way and optional panoramic sunroofs make every adventure feel more alive. Slide the glass open and let the fresh air and natural sunlight in!

Stay connected to your music, your favorite people, and the roads around you with modern multimedia systems. The Sportage and CR-V offer dashboard-mounted screens as well as smartphone features, such as Android Auto™ and Apple CarPlay®.

Keep in mind, though, that only the Kia Sportage makes those features standard. The base Honda CR-V is a bit bare—it only has a small, 5-inch display screen (non-touch) and lacks smartphone connectivity.

Kia vs Honda SUV Trim Levels

2020 Kia Sportage

You’ll have four trim levels to choose from whether you opt for the 2021 Sportage or the CR-V. However, as we’ve covered above, the base Kia Sportage LX trim offers more in the way of infotainment than the base Honda CR-V LX trim. Also, only the Sportage offers a performance-tuned trim level: the SX Turbo.

The main contribution of the Sportage SX Turbo is that 240-horsepower turbo engine mentioned earlier. It also includes Harman Kardon® Premium Surround Sound with Clari-Fi™, a truly extraordinary way to listen to your music! The SX Turbo combines out-of-this-world performance with the best in creature comforts.
